osi参考模型分为哪几层?各层的功能是什么?
作者:王虹 www.yuediqu.com 2025-05-20
~
OSI参考模型由七层构成,分别是物理层、数据链路层、网络层、传输层、会话层、表示层和应用层,各自承担以下职能:
1. 物理层:负责实现原始的比特流传输,利用传输介质为数据链路层提供直接的物理连接。物理层关注的是位的传输,即电信号或光信号的发送与接收。
2. 数据链路层:在相邻节点之间建立可靠的数据传输链接,确保无差错的数据传输。该层通过帧来组织数据,并对帧进行传输和错误检测。
3. 网络层:管理数据包从源到目的地的传输,负责选择最佳路径,实现不同网络之间的互联。这一层的主要任务是路由选择和分组转发。
4. 传输层:为应用层提供端到端的通信服务,根据传输需求选择是提供面向连接的TCP服务还是面向无连接的UDP服务。
5. 会话层:负责建立、管理和终止会话,协调不同节点之间的对话,并确保点到点的通信不被中断。
6. 表示层:处理数据的表示、安全和压缩,确保数据在交换过程中的兼容性和完整性。数据压缩和加密是该层的重要功能。
7. 应用层:通过各种应用协议支持用户的应用程序,如HTTP、FTP等,为用户提供网络服务。
每一层都通过服务访问点(SAP)提供服务,并使用下层提供的服务来向其上层提供服务。SAP是层与层之间交互的逻辑接口。在OSI模型中,每一层都遵循统一的接口规则,确保整个模型的协同工作。
相关问答:
1. 物理层:负责实现原始的比特流传输,利用传输介质为数据链路层提供直接的物理连接。物理层关注的是位的传输,即电信号或光信号的发送与接收。
2. 数据链路层:在相邻节点之间建立可靠的数据传输链接,确保无差错的数据传输。该层通过帧来组织数据,并对帧进行传输和错误检测。
3. 网络层:管理数据包从源到目的地的传输,负责选择最佳路径,实现不同网络之间的互联。这一层的主要任务是路由选择和分组转发。
4. 传输层:为应用层提供端到端的通信服务,根据传输需求选择是提供面向连接的TCP服务还是面向无连接的UDP服务。
5. 会话层:负责建立、管理和终止会话,协调不同节点之间的对话,并确保点到点的通信不被中断。
6. 表示层:处理数据的表示、安全和压缩,确保数据在交换过程中的兼容性和完整性。数据压缩和加密是该层的重要功能。
7. 应用层:通过各种应用协议支持用户的应用程序,如HTTP、FTP等,为用户提供网络服务。
每一层都通过服务访问点(SAP)提供服务,并使用下层提供的服务来向其上层提供服务。SAP是层与层之间交互的逻辑接口。在OSI模型中,每一层都遵循统一的接口规则,确保整个模型的协同工作。
相关问答: